Eyeliners
The store was so freaking crowded that i could not pick a lot of products, so I picked couple of eyeliners and eye pencils. These eyeliners are liquid and they dry glossy. Pigmentation is average, I have to apply couple of coats for the colour to stand out. They mark their eyeliner with shade number rather any names, So I got shade #108 and #111.
Packaging is sturdy and good for the price. It comes is a slim coloured plastic tube which represent the shade of eyeliner, with felt tip for easy winging 😉
#108 is my favourite Hot Pink colour with a little shimmer in it and #111 is Charcoal black with shimmer in it. I use #111 on daily basis.
Talking about the wearability, they stay for good 4-5 hours if you don’t rub your eyes frequently, and it peels off easily when you remove it. It does not leave any stain on your eyes like any liquid matte lip creme would.
Price-Rs 553 after 30% discount
Recommendation
I would kinda prefer NYX Vivid Brights over these because of the colours (they are shimmery) and easy peeling. But for the price it is very good deal. Cant complain!
Eye Pencils
These eye pencils are same formulation as their lip pencils, just that shades are different. I picked couple of shades #813 and #804.
#813 is a nice Sky Blue colour and it’s completely matte.
#804 is Mauve shade which i picked basically to use as lip pencil, this one is slightly shimmery.
These pencil comes in standard pencil packaging, which you have to sharpen to use. I wish they were in retractable form, I would have used them frequently, But anyway..
There wearability is not over the top, it fades away very easily when used on lips and smudges with one swipe on the eye.
Recommendation
I wouldn’t really recommend these eye pencils whatsoever. But if you are okay with sharpening and does not need longer staying power, it can be a good deal for the price they come.
Price- Rs 190 each
